Strangers at a Feast
Jump-Start offers a new devised work led by founding company member Chuck Squier.
Last summer, Squier invited folks he knew he’d like to collaborate with to develop a performance piece with him. Anna Harwin, Jenny Salinas, Linda Cuellar, Lisa Suarez, Michele Brinkley and Susie Monday joined the project even though they had only the title, STRANGERS AT A FEAST, to begin their work.
Through writing exercises, improvisation, discussion, rehearsals and each cast member developing her character, the show took shape. Describing the show’s premise, Squier said, “Initially we see only a stranger’s differences, their ‘otherness.’ However, through interaction and self-revelation, the distance between us decreases. Of course, those interactions can be characterized in any number of ways from friendly to antagonistic, poignant, shocking or absurd.”
STRANGERS AT A FEAST is about an hour long and is presented without an intermission.
